HOLMESIAN REVERBERATIONS:  A CRITIQUE OF THE PARADIGM SHIFT IN INVESTIGATIVE-SUSPENSE THRILLER MOVIES IN MALAYALAM By Arshad Ahammad A[1]

 

Abstract

Investigative/detective fiction has been always the favourite art form in the history of writing and reading. Curiosity to know the truth along with a passion towards mystery and mysterious affairs allure human beings to this artefact. Realising this huge popularity of the genre, this paper is an attempt to trace the remarkable and positive changes in the nature and treatment of crime investigation in the Malayalam mainstream cinema after the advent of Jeethu Joseph’s investigative-thriller movies. This change is more or less caused by the influence of the fictional detectives of Arthur Conan Doyle and Agatha Christie. Jeethu Joseph’s investigators are treated here as the shadowy figures of the renowned private eyes, Sherlock Holmes and Hercule Poirot.
